Deleted Plex Server off authorized devices and don't know how to get it back or a server period. HELP!

Things can get messed up if you de-authorize the server from your account. By just deleting it from the list of authorized devices, the server itself still remembers that it used to be linked to your account.
So if you next delete your actual account or try to claim the server with a different account, things are set to go south.

Let’s try to do this one last time :wink:

  1. shut down the Plex Media Server app on your server
  2. for safety… make a backup of the full registry or the Plex registry keys
  3. open the Registry on the machine running the Plex Media Server and search for H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Plex, Inc.\Plex Media Server
  4. Make sure the following registry keys are deleted (not just their values)
    • PlexOnlineHome
    • PlexOnlineMail
    • PlexOnlineToken
    • PlexOnlineUserName
  5. Save the registry with those updates
  6. Re-start the Plex Media Server app on your system
  7. Access the web interface of the Plex Media Server using the local address
    • if you’re working on the same machine… open http://127.0.0.1:32400/web
    • if you’re working on a different machine in the same network… open http://[IP address of the device]:32400/web
    • if you’re working on a different machine and on a different network… you’ll need to first establish a SSH tunnel to the machine … let’s look at that if you need this option
  8. Go to Settings > Server > General and click on Claim Server

If things deviate from the instruction or you get stuck… please let us know at what exact step that is.
